New Partner and Associate Join Dilworth Paxson LLP

April 4, 2018 (Philadelphia, PA) – Dilworth Paxson LLP has welcomed Tiana Butcher Walters as a partner to the firm’s Philadelphia office in its Corporate and Business, Mergers and Acquisitions, and Securities Practice Groups. Walters counsels companies at all stages: through formation, financing, expansion, and sale. She supports companies in their day-to-day operations by advising on corporate governance obligations, negotiating commercial contracts, and reviewing periodic securities filings. She also supports companies as they expand to new markets, streamline resources, acquire new technologies, and access capital through mergers and acquisitions, divestitures, investments, and private placement transactions. Walters also counsels investors in negotiating private debt and equity investments.

Walters’ passion lies in helping companies to innovate within their industries as well as in their communities. “Dilworth’s focus on counseling, community, and connection is the perfect platform for helping entrepreneurs and social entrepreneurs bring their mission to the marketplace and for helping companies access capital to grow their operations,” said Butcher. “I am honored to be a part of this innovative team and excited for the opportunities ahead.” 

Prior to joining Dilworth Paxson LLP, Walters was a member of the mergers and acquisitions, corporate, and securities practice group at Nixon Peabody LLP. Walters received her B.A. from George Washington University and her J.D. from American University Washington College of Law. She is licensed to practice in New York and Washington, DC.

Dilworth also added associate Nicole N. Lai to the firm’s Intellectual Property Group. While her experience encompasses all aspects of litigation, Lai concentrates her practice in the area of patent litigation, with a focus on Hatch-Waxman litigations and medical device cases for Fortune 500 companies. Prior to joining Dilworth, Lai was an associate with Sidley Austin where she provided copyright, trademark, and patent advice to artists and inventors. 

Lai has prepared provisional patent applications, drafted office actions, license agreements, conducted copyright and trademark searches, and advised clients on how to avoid potential intellectual property litigation. She also has knowledge of trade secret law and has published and presented on the topic. Lai received her B.A.S. in Chemistry and Economics from the University of Pennsylvania and her J.D. from Rutgers School of Law – Newark. She has also received the ABA-BNA Award for Excellence in the Study of Intellectual Property Law. Lai is licensed to practice in New Jersey, New York, and Pennsylvania.
